"I live and work in Kent, and always take my materials with me when I travel. I work with landscapes, from which I draw my inspiration. I love colour and texture and in my work am always attempting to use these elements to create a harmonious balance. I enjoy working in an experimental way with different materials, and different methods of applying paints to a surface. My current work is concerned with the changing seasons, which profoundly affect landscape and mood."
Sandy trained at Central Saint Martins, London. Her work is held in numerous private collections in the UK, Europe, and America.
